
While we’ve seen plenty of sweet moments from Cody Rhodes with fans since returning to WWE, he has now hit an important milestone.
Cody Rhodes has granted his first Make-A-Wish foundation wish for the company since returning to WWE.
Taking to social media to share a clip of the heartwarming interaction, Cody Rhodes met with a fan who shared with the charitable organization that his wish in life was to meet the American Nightmare!
Make-A-Wish has a notable partnership with WWE including boasting huge numbers of wishes granted by both John Cena and Roman Reigns with now Cody added back into the mix as well.
For the next eight weeks of John Cena appearances on WWE SmackDown, Cena will be granting wishes through the foundation at each event he is in attendance.
